Night-shift staff: Floor 4 of the Tellhaven Building opens this week. After 21:00, access is via the rear stairwell only; the lifts are locked out overnight during the settling period. Complete a walk-through of the new floor once per shift and log it. The stairwell keypad accepts the code below.

badge for yahop-fawep: bdg-XBKXI-68071

Management Meeting Minutes — Discount Policy

Attendees: R. Calloway, J. Omenda, T. Brask. The group reviewed discounting on deals above the large-contract threshold for the Vantara line. Branch managers may approve up to 12% without escalation; anything higher requires regional sign-off from Omenda's office. Historic deals in the Kestrel Bay branch will be grandfathered until quarter end. Brask will circulate the updated approval matrix by Friday. Branch managers should note the confidential plan summarised directly below.

confidential, bawip-fahap: Gross margin on Ulaael came in at 5 percent against a plan of 10 percent. Only 5 of the 100 pilot accounts renewed Ulaael, so a churn review is set for July 1.

## Step 6: Sign the FD-audit build

The Harrowlight fd-hunt patch instruments every socket open in the Brindle proxy. Build with tracing enabled, run the descriptor-leak soak for 30 minutes, confirm the open-FD count plateaus. Do not ship if the count climbs past baseline. Tag the build, then sign it before handing to the release pipeline. The deploy key for signing fd-audit builds follows.

signing key of bajop-hahag = bky13_yLSJStjSXhzxg

# Log sampling config for the Chirpwell notification service.
# Chirpwell emits roughly 40k log lines per minute at peak, so we
# sample aggressively: CHIRPWELL_LOG_SAMPLE_RATE controls the keep
# fraction (default 0.05), and CHIRPWELL_LOG_BURST_CAP bounds spikes.
# Raise the rate only for short debugging windows, then revert, or
# the aggregator bill climbs fast. Sampled logs ship to the internal
# collector, which authenticates with the credential set on the next line.

sealed setting: LEDGER_TOKEN20=6148d35bbb480b0ab79e